Watch: Yarra Ranges Council starts emergency works on Lilydale's White Dog Hotel
The council is hoping to hand over works to the owner soon.

The doors of Lilydale’s White Dog Hotel, otherwise known as the Lilydale Hotel or Duke’s Saloon, the hotel’s doors have now been closed for more than 20 years.
A Yarra Ranges Council spokesperson told the Eastern Melburnian council staff met with the owner on Monday August 11, to discuss measures to make the facade safe for locals and pedestrians.
“The owner has since expressed a willingness to undertake the necessary works, and council is now working closely with them to clarify the scope and ensure the site is made safe,” the spokesperson said.
“At this stage, there is no confirmed timeframe for completion, but council remains committed to supporting the owner through this process and ensuring public safety remains the top priority.”
